  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SPE/DIRDLV024 - Internal queue &1 cannot be created ?

    The SAP error message /SPE/DIRDLV024 Internal queue &1 cannot be created typically occurs in the context of SAP's logistics and delivery processes, particularly when dealing with the SAP Supply Chain Management (SCM) or SAP Advanced Planning and Optimization (APO) modules. This error indicates that the system is unable to create an internal queue for a specific process, which can be due to various reasons.

    Possible Causes:

    1. Configuration Issues: There may be a misconfiguration in the system settings related to the internal queue or the specific process you are trying to execute.
    2. System Resource Limitations: The system may be running low on resources (e.g., memory, processing power) which can prevent the creation of new queues.
    3. Database Issues: There could be issues with the database that prevent the creation of new entries or queues.
    4. Authorization Problems: The user executing the transaction may not have the necessary authorizations to create internal queues.
    5. Transport Layer Issues: If the error occurs during a transport process, there may be issues with the transport layer or the transport request itself.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ings related to the internal queue and ensure that they are set up correctly. This may involve checking the relevant customizing settings in SPRO.
    2. Monitor System Resources: Use transaction codes like ST02 (Buffer Monitor) and ST06 (Operating System Monitor) to check for resource bottlenecks. If resources are low, consider optimizing the system or increasing resources.
    3. Database Check: Ensure that the database is functioning correctly. You may need to check for locks or other issues that could be affecting database performance.
    4. User Authorizations: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to perform the action that is causing the error. You can use transaction SU53 to check for authorization failures.
    5. Review Transport Requests: If the error occurs during a transport, check the transport request for any inconsistencies or issues. You may need to re-import the transport or resolve any conflicts.
    6. Check SAP Notes: Search the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error. There may be patches or updates available that resolve the issue.
